First and foremost, a great book description must clearly and concisely convey the core purpose and content of the work. This means distilling the main themes, research questions, or central arguments into a few succinct paragraphs. It’s a delicate art, requiring you to capture the essence of your book without getting bogged down in unnecessary details.

✍️ But a truly exceptional book description goes beyond simply stating the facts – it also weaves in a touch of marketing flair, enticing readers with a compelling narrative and a sense of the book’s unique value proposition. This might involve highlighting the book’s practical applications, its groundbreaking insights, or its ability to challenge conventional wisdom.

Q: What are some common mistakes to avoid when writing a book description?
A: Some common mistakes to avoid when writing a book description include: 1) Providing too much (or too little) detail about the book’s content, 2) Using overly technical or inaccessible language that alienates the reader, 3) Failing to highlight the book’s unique value proposition or broader significance, 4) Neglecting to tailor the description to the target audience, and 5) Relying on clichés or generic marketing language rather than crafting a unique and engaging narrative.
